What does D-ID do vs DevRev?
D-ID: D-ID is an Israeli AI company founded in 2017 that specializes in generative AI technology for creating and animating digital humans. The company's core offering enables businesses to transform text, images, and audio into talking avatar videos through its proprietary deep learning algorithms. D-ID's platform uses deepfake technology for legitimate enterprise applications, allowing organizations to generate personalized video content at scale without requiring human actors or production crews. The company's primary products include its Creative Reality Studio, a web-based platform for creating talking head videos, and API solutions for developers integrating avatar generation into applications. Use cases span customer service automation, training and development, marketing personalization, and accessibility applications. D-ID has secured $48 million in total funding and operates at the Series B stage, with valuation not disclosed. In the competitive landscape of generative AI, D-ID differentiates itself through its focus on video generation and digital human creation, competing alongside broader generative AI platforms and specialized video synthesis companies. The company has demonstrated commercial traction with enterprise customer adoption across multiple industries. D-ID's growth trajectory reflects broader momentum in generative AI adoption, positioning it within the expanding market for AI-driven content creation and automation technologies. D-ID applies deepfake technology to create legitimate enterprise solutions for automated video content generation, distinguishing it within the generative AI market. DevRev: DevRev is an AI-powered platform that connects product development and customer success workflows, enabling companies to link customer issues, feature requests, and support tickets directly to engineering work items, creating a continuous feedback loop between what customers experience and what developers build. The platform combines CRM, issue tracking, and AI-powered customer insight synthesis into a unified product-led growth tool.\n\nThe company raised approximately $100M from investors including Khosla Ventures and Mayfield Fund, with a founding team that includes veterans from Nutanix with a track record of building enterprise infrastructure companies. DevRev has attracted customers among SaaS companies seeking tighter alignment between go-to-market and product development organizations.\n\nThe traditional separation of CRM and engineering tools creates significant information loss as customer feedback fails to systematically inform product prioritization. DevRev's integrated approach addresses this alignment problem with AI that surfaces customer-validated priorities for engineering teams, targeting a workflow integration gap that has been underserved by both CRM vendors and project management tools.
